About James

James Grant, financial journalist and historian, is the founder and editor of Grant's Interest Rate Observer. His book, The Forgotten Depression, 1921: The Crash That Cured Itself, won the 2015 Hayek Prize of the Manhattan Institute for Policy Research. Mr. Grant's television appearances include 60 Minutes, The Charlie Rose Show, CBS Evening News, and a 10-year stint on Wall $treet Week. His journalism has appeared in a variety of periodicals, including The Wall Street Journal, Financial Times, Foreign Affairs , and The Claremont Review of Books. He earned a Master's degree in international relations from Columbia University. Mr. Grant is a trustee of the New York Historical Society and a member of the Council on Foreign Relations.
